General Summary (What is done and why)
The Member Service Advisor (MSA) reinforces and builds member relationships through efficient response to members' service requests and solicitation of new loan and deposit product purchases. This position is responsible for consistently exceeding member expectations and meeting sales goals by matching the full range of Credit Union products and services with an informed understanding of members' needs and making appropriate lending recommendations based on established guidelines.
Essential Functions, in Priority Order (Majority of duties, but not meant to be all inclusive or prevent other duties from being assigned as necessary)
1. Sell and deliver Credit Union loan, deposit, investment, business, electronic and convenience products, and services. This includes gathering information to complete loan applications, evaluating credit reports, offering solutions to members, and submitting recommendations based on established lending guidelines.
2. Act as the primary source of product information and service support for member and staff inquiries, timely problem resolution and account maintenance. Maintain a high knowledge of all Credit Union products and services.
3. Provide accurate, complete, and consistent documentation in a timely manner.
4. Participate in and contribute to training and team development to assist in adaptation to new processes and systems.
5. Perform teller functions as needed.
